Maintaining a comprehensive maintenance log for every machine is essential in Total Productive Maintenance (TPM). This practice ensures a detailed record of work performed on all equipment, which is crucial for tracking performance, scheduling future maintenance, and identifying trends or issues over time.

By documenting maintenance activities for every machine, organizations can ensure that all equipment is regularly checked and maintained, which enhances reliability and operational efficiency. It allows for the analysis of machinery performance across all types of equipment, not just those deemed critical or used frequently, leading to proactive maintenance strategies that can prevent failures and extend the lifespan of all equipment within the facility.

Keeping a log for only critical machinery, heavy equipment, or machines used daily limits the scope of maintenance strategy and can leave less-used machinery vulnerable to unexpected breakdowns. Comprehensive logging for every machine fosters a culture of ownership, accountability, and thoroughness in maintenance practices across the entire organization.
